Since I want to work with mpeg elementary streams, is there any way I can tell MC that .mp2 files are audio and not video?

You can either change it manually under
Edit->Tag Info->File Info
or you can rename your files to .mp3. They still play fine, but MC assumes they are Audio

Once you select Tag Info, the Action window in the bottom left should open with Tag Info in it. If you can't see Media Type, it may be collapsed under the File Info bar. Or, you may have to right click on the window and select "Columns to show->Show all fields"
